Job retention and creation are key aims
Tynwald has approved the plan for the Department of Enterprise for the coming year.
The Department employs around 190 people across the various Agencies, Functions and Registries.
The plan sets out aims to not only support the retention of over 37,500 private sector jobs, but also create and fill a minimum of 600 new jobs on the Island.
